Least Common Multiple of 2003/929,7974/9051

Given numbers are 2003/929,7974/9051

Formula to find LCM of Fractions is

LCM = LCM of Numerators/GCF of Denominators

As per the formula LCM of Fractions let’s split into two parts and find the LCM of Numerators and GCF of Denominators

In the given fractions LCM of Numerators means LCM of 2003,7974

Least Common Multiple of Numerators i.e. LCM of 2003,7974 is 15971922.

GCF of Denominators means GCF of 929,9051 as per the given fractions.

GCF of 929,9051 is 1 as it is the largest common factor for these numbers.

Lets's calculate LCM of 2003,7974

LCM of Fractions 2003/929,7974/9051 is 15971922

Given numbers has no common factors except 1. So, there LCM is their product i.e 15971922
